Full Description
{1} Finds report.
{2} Metal detector survey between December 1981 and April 19982. 160 metal objects were recovered and seen by Northampton Museum. Some of the more significant finds were: six medieval silver pennies of the period 12th-14th century; medieval rectangular belt plate, decorated in relief.
